The Folklore music channel of the BNR will mark its 3rd anniversary with a concert at Studio 1 of the media on November 20 with numerous participants from across Bulgaria. Formations from the villages of Breznitsa, Ablanitsa, Seydol, from the town of Hadjidimovo, also the world famous Bistritsa Babi and many others will participate in the event with their original folklore.

Az Ne Sam Doshal, Kalino /I Didn’t Come, Kalino/ in the rendition of Nedyalka Keranova and the Folklore Music Orchestra of the BNR, conducted by famous Kosta Kolev who is also the song’s composer and arranger. Nedyalka Keranova is a famous Thracian and top wedding singer. She works for a Plovdiv folklore ensemble, also with the Filip Kutev one and with the popular Lenovska and Konushenska wedding bands. Other famous songs of hers include Kato Sedish Kino, Kinche /As You Sit, Kino, Kinche/, Karadzha Duma Usanki /Karadzha Told Usanki/ etc. Nedyalka Keranova is also known as the Bulgarian Ella Fitzgerald among musicians.

Mori Tragnal Yunak /A Hero Sets Off/ - a famous piece of the Folklore Music Band from the village of Ablanitsa, the Hadjidimovo Municipality of the Blagoevgrad District. The mixed amateur band with the Prosveta 1940 Community Center will perform monophonic songs, typical for Bulgarian Muslims on November 20, when the concert for the 3rd anniversary of the Folklore Channel will take place.

The organized singing and dancing art in the village was founded in 1954/55 with the establishment of a respective formation. Atem Imamov, Murad Metushev, Nedjip Havalyov, Amet Kavazov and others participated in the male group. They won a series of awards at festivals like Pirin Pee, Koprivshtitsa, Omurtag and others. The band had numerous participations abroad and in the summer of 2016 they visited the festival in the Montenegrin town of Ulcinj.

Aria of the Rhodopes is included in the 2014 Iskam Da Kaja /I Want to Say/ album of Nedyalko Nedyalkov. The Symphonic Orchestra of the BNR and Nedyalko Nedyalkov work together and Georgi Andreev is the composer. The latest suggestion is lighter and more modern, on the edge between different styles, but the shepherd’s flute of Nedyalko Nedyalkov has gone beyond any genre and style determined for a long time.
